Best External Storage for Video Editing

When it comes to video editing, the need for efficient storage solutions is paramount. The best external storage for video editing not only provides ample space but also ensures fast data transfer rates. Look for SSDs that offer USB 3.2 or Thunderbolt 3 connections, as these interfaces dramatically enhance performance, reducing the time it takes to transfer large video files. For example, the Samsung T7 Shield is a robust choice, offering high-speed transfers while being rugged enough to survive the rigors of on-the-go editing.

Another critical factor is capacity. Video files can quickly accumulate, especially when working with 4K or higher resolutions. Choosing a drive with at least 1TB of storage is advisable, but consider high-capacity options like the LaCie Rugged RAID, which offers dual drives that can be configured for redundancy or increased performance. This not only safeguards your work but also optimizes editing efficiency by allowing you to work directly off the drive.

Speed isn’t the only consideration; durability also plays a vital role. Video editing often requires traveling to various locations, which means your external storage needs to withstand the bumps and jolts of life on the road. Drives with shock-resistant features and solid-state designs are ideal. The SanDisk Extreme Portable SSD is another great contender, combining durability and speed, making it a favorite among video editors.

Lastly, compatibility with editing software is essential. Ensure that the external storage you choose integrates seamlessly with your editing software, whether that’s Adobe Premiere Pro, Final Cut Pro, or another platform. It’s worth checking user reviews and forums to see which drives work best with your specific setup to avoid any compatibility hiccups that could interrupt your creative flow.

Advantages of RAID for Data Storage

RAID, or Redundant Array of Independent Disks, offers significant advantages for data storage by combining multiple physical disk drives into one logical unit. This setup not only enhances performance but also increases redundancy, protecting against data loss. Depending on the RAID level you choose, you can optimize either speed or data protection. For example, RAID 0 stripes data across multiple disks, dramatically improving read and write speeds, which is beneficial for applications that require high throughput.

Conversely, RAID 1 mirrors data across two drives, ensuring that if one disk fails, the data remains intact on the other. This level of redundancy makes RAID particularly suited for critical data storage needs, such as for businesses or creative professionals who can’t afford to lose their work. The peace of mind that comes with knowing your data is backed up in real-time is invaluable, especially in fields where data is crucial.

Another advantage of using RAID configurations is the ability to expand storage seamlessly. Many RAID systems allow you to add additional drives without significant downtime. This feature is particularly useful for growing businesses or individuals with increasing data demands. For instance, a RAID 5 setup can provide both speed and redundancy, allowing for one drive’s failure without data loss and the possibility to add more drives as needed.

However, it’s essential to note that RAID is not a substitute for regular backups. While RAID can protect against hardware failure, it won’t safeguard against accidental deletion, corruption, or other disasters. Therefore, combining RAID with an external backup solution is the best practice for comprehensive data protection.

Best Hard Drives for Backups

When selecting the best hard drives for backups, one must consider reliability, capacity, and speed. A reliable backup drive should have a strong reputation for durability and longevity. The Western Digital My Passport series is often recommended due to its robust build quality and proven track record. With capacities ranging up to 5TB, it provides ample space for storing critical data without worrying about running out of room.

Speed is another important factor. For backup drives, a USB 3.0 connection is essential as it allows for faster data transfer, significantly reducing the time required for backups. Solid-state drives (SSDs) like the Samsung T5 are excellent choices for those who prioritize speed over capacity. Although they tend to be more expensive per GB than traditional hard drives, their performance and reliability make them an attractive option for backing up important files.

Security features are also crucial, especially when dealing with sensitive data. Many modern backup drives come equipped with hardware encryption and password protection, ensuring that your data remains safe from unauthorized access. The Seagate Backup Plus line, for example, offers these features in addition to its user-friendly backup software, making it easy to schedule regular backups without hassle.
